发明名称 Series-parallel coupling control method and system of hybrid power system
摘要 A series-parallel coupling control method and system for a hybrid driver are suitable for a hybrid power vehicle. The hybrid driver is used to produce a driving force to drive a load. The hybrid driver includes a first power generation unit, a second power generation unit, and a main controller. The main controller selectively controls the system to drive the load in a series power coupling mode or a parallel power coupling mode. The main controller switches between the series coupling mode and the parallel coupling mode by using rotation speed compensation or torque/power compensation. Therefore, the driven load will not suffer from sudden thrust or jerk.

主权项 1. A series to parallel coupling control method of a hybrid power system, the hybrid power system comprises a first power source, a second power source, and a power output terminal, and drives a load through the power output terminal, the series to parallel coupling control method comprises: upon receiving a series to parallel conversion command, performing a series to parallel conversion procedure, which comprises: connecting the second power source to the power output terminal, wherein the power output terminal is still driven by the first power source; andincreasing an output torque of the second power source, and reducing an output torque of the first power source at the same time, the rate of increasing the output torque being substantially equal to the rate of reducing the output torque.
